I heard that Lance Armstrong was in Italy recently, scoping out some stages for this year’s Giro d’Italia. Doing reconnaissance of a course is a great way to get familiar with the race, not only to plan your strategy and tactics, but also to visualize the race and imagine your performance.
Using imagery to mentally rehearse a race is a powerful and effective mental skill. The more vivid your imagery, the more effective it is. You can make your imagery more vivid by visiting the course before the race. Even better, take your camera along and take a few snapshots along the way. Put the pictures on your refrigerator or make them a screen saver on your computer. The more you look at them, the more vividly you’ll be able to imagine yourself performing at your best in the race.
